Important note
The save file format has completely changed. When you load FtD for the first time in version 1.56 all your blueprints will be converted. If at some later stage you add an old format blueprint in (as you used to do it) it will automatically update them. Your workshop submissions are fine. Any new workshop submissions will be uploaded in the new format. Any problems with this please report them ASAP! Backing up your FtD files in "my documents/From The Depths" is recommended.
Summary
Lasers have had a nerf due to a bug fix, and attenuate heavily when passing through water now. AI Laser warner and smoke dispenser components added for releasing smoke to defend against lasers. Missiles have harpoon and winch components for... harpooning and winching things! Many campaign related improvements and usability/user interface improvements.
Details
[1.5507] Graphical issues at high altitude mostly sorted
[1.5507] Preview of blocks added to inventory
[1.5507] Fixed a bug that could cause the game to crash when exposing air pump to a large un pumped area
[1.5507] Building guides available from inventory
[1.5507][Bug fix] Campaign game breaking bug fixed
[1.5508]HUD tidied up
[1.5508]You can set blocks to number key slots in the inventory and select them again (like a block toolbar)
[1.5508]Resource levels displayed in more places and in more useful ways
[1.5508]Button to return from variant browse to main inventory tab browse
[1.5508][Bug fix] Spontaneous destruction of friendly vehicles in campaign fixed
[1.5509]Laser no longer work well underwater, destabiliser bug fixed (some lasers 'nerfed' due to this exploit being patched)
[1.5509]Glitches from 1.5508 patched, campaign load will only load a max of 6 vehicles in play to avoid memory issues causing crash in load routine (no limit on number of in play vehicles, just a limit on the number you can load at once in the load routine)
[1.5509]More HUD improvements
[1.5509]Toolbar for blocks is visible in the inventory
[Bug fix] Fleets reorganize so forces don't spawn on top of one another
[Bug fix] Fragmentation from missiles during heavy combat will not overwrite cannon shells
[Feature] Laser warner and Smoke dispenser AI components for defeating laser based weapons
[Bug fix] Laser multi block penetration damage fixed so should now be bug free
[Feature] Missile harpoon components and winch components added for those who like to do things a bit differently!
[Bug fix] All built in vehicles have speed calculated for them and altitude calculated for them. No more enemy planes in the water in campaign
[Improvement] All sliders now respond to mouse wheels and have a number input box
[Improvement] ACB can now be controlled by custom controller
[Improvement] Drag no longer limited to five. Some components now produce no drag cross section (wings etc). Air drag reduced
[Improvement] no more 'fall from map' and camera modes generally are reset after a special use
[Improvement] Distant forces now join battles from far beyond the blockade distance
[Improvement] Blueprint spawner has an option to release after blueprint is built to a certain fraction
[Improvement] Barrel move speed depends on barrel mass and motor driven barrels
[Bug fix] Map pathfinding bugs fixed
[Bug fix] Local weapon controller max fire rate now affects lasers
[Improvement] SubObjects can be deleted and the save name is pre-populated for you when overwriting them
[Improvement] New save file system used, with folders. Browser has cut and paste, new folder, and delete options
[Improvement] Three new faction blueprints added (carnage, predatorX, razormaul)
[Bug fix] Subvehicle spawner spawns things in at the correct angles
